1.
The average propensity to consume is measured by _____.
C/Y
CxY
Y/C
C+Y
2.
An increase in the marginal propensity to consume will:
Lead to consumption function becoming steeper
Shift the consumption function upwards
Shift the consumption function downwards
Shift savings function upwards
3.
If the Keynesian consumption function is C=10+0.8 Y then, if disposable income is Rs 1000, what is amount of total consumption?
₹ 0.8
₹ 800
₹ 810
₹ 0.81
4.
As national income increases
The APC falls and gets nearer in value to the MPC
The APC increases and diverges in value from the MPC.
The APC stays constant
The APC always approaches infinity
5.
As increase in consumption at any given level of income is likely to lead
Higher aggregate demand
An increase in exports
A fall in taxation revenue
A decrease in import spending
